| Full Auto mode is the camera's standard operating mode and is suited for use in almost any situation. When the Program-reset button is pressed, the camera is returned to fully-automatic operation. |
|
 |
With the Control dial lock button pushed in the direction, turn the Control dial to REC or . |
 |
Press the Program-reset button to set the camera to Full Auto mode. |
 |
Turn the zoom ring on the lens until the subject is the desired size in the viewfinder (this applies only to the zoom lens). |
 |
Center your subject in the focus frame [ ] and press the shutter-release button partway down to activate autofocus.
or will glow when the subject is in focus. |
 |
Press the shutter-release button all-the-way down to take the picture. The images taken are saved to the compact flash card when photography is complete. While the images are being saved to the compact flash card the BUSY lamp is lit, and the frame counter on the data panel blinks. To prevent loss of image data, do not remove the AC adapter plug from the socket, or remove the compact flash card from the camera, until all the images have been saved.
When all the images have been saved to the compact flash card the BUSY lamp is extinguished, and the frame counter on the data panel stops blinking. |
